Part of Hilda and Rusty Bernstein Papers
Relating to the smuggling of Nelson Mandela's diary manuscripts off Robben Island by Mac Maharaj, and Rusty's involvement in keeping the parcel with manuscripts in London, including a newspaper clip from the Weekend Star, relating the story. The episode has been described in Nelson Mandela's autobiography "Long Walk to Freedom".
